#a07b90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a07b90 is composed of 62.7% red, 48.2%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.1% magenta, 10%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 325.9 degrees, a saturation of 16.3% and a lightness of 55.5%. #a07b90 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#410021.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#a07b90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050404 is the darkest color, while #faf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a07b90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8c8e is the less saturated color, while #f7249c is the most saturated one.
